Protein description |
Biotin-Actin from cardiac muscle is chemically modified α-actin by esterification of lysine residues with biotin. The advantage of Biotin-Actin from Hypermol is, that it is equipped with a ~20 Å spacer, which renders the Biotin group to be readily available for antibody detection in all suitable techniques (ELISA, Western Blotting etc.).. |
Conjugation ratio |
The degree of labelling (DOL) of Biotin-Actin is approx. 1. |
Properties
|
|
Form |
Lyophilized, ready-to-use. |
Quantity per unit |
2x100 µg |
Buffer |
2mM Tris-Cl pH 8.2, 0.4mM ATP, 0.5mM DTT, 0.1mM CaCl2, 1mM NaN3 and 0.3% disaccharides, when reconstituted with 100 µl ultrapure water to obtain a 1mg/ml solution. |
Purity |
>99% by scanning densitometry. |
Purification notes |
Purified by GPC from bovine cardiac muscle. |
Protein concentration |
Determined by the Biuret method. |
Storage instructions |
Biotin-Actin is stored at –70°C upon arrival and will be stable in performance for at least 6 months from the date of purchase. The solubilized protein is kept on ice and should be used within 1 week. Avoid refreezing. |
Shipping conditions |
At ambient temperature. Upon delivery store at -70°C. |
